Crossref encourages the registration of journal level DOIs. It would be great to have a field in OJS to enter the journal level DOI and to output it on the journal’s homepage along with the journal’s ISSN numbers. Therefore, my feature request:
Add “Journal DOI” field to Journal the Settings > Masthead page and output its content on the footer as a URL (e.g., https://doi.org/10.5964/jnc )
